Submission Methods and Fees for the Cornell College Transcript Request Form
Students have several methods for submitting their transcript request forms, each with associated fees.
-
The form can be submitted online via the National Clearinghouse.
-
Mail submissions are also accepted, but they incur additional fees.
-
The fee for electronic requests is $5, while mail requests cost $10.

Processing Time and Confirmation of Your Transcript Request
Setting expectations for processing times can help you understand how long you might wait for your transcripts.
-
Typically, transcript requests are processed on Tuesdays and Thursdays.

Who is eligible to request a transcript?
Current and former students of Cornell College can request their official academic transcripts using this form.
What are the fees associated with the transcript request?
There is a fee of $10 per transcript for mail requests and $5 for electronic requests through the National Clearinghouse.
How are transcripts processed and when can I expect mine?
Transcripts are processed on Tuesdays and Thursdays. Processing times may vary, so it's best to allow some time after submission.
What information do I need to provide?
You need to provide your name, student ID or SSN, signature, and the address where the transcript should be sent.
Can I submit the form electronically?
Yes, you can submit the form electronically through the National Clearinghouse. Please ensure all information is filled out correctly before submitting.
Is notarization required to submit the form?
No, notarization is not required to submit the Cornell College Transcript Request Form.
